Abstract

The invention discloses a capacitor film with nylon PA66 as a substrate and a preparation method thereof. The capacitor film comprises the following raw materials, by weight : 55-65 parts of nylon PA66, 20-25 parts of LDPE (low density polyethylene), 13-16 parts of homogeneous ethylene / alpha-olefin copolymer, 10-15 parts of homo-polypropylene, 3-5 parts of epoxy linseed oil, 2-3 parts of aluminum hydroxide, 1-2 parts of polyvinyl alcohol, 1-2 parts of polyisobutylene, 8-12 parts of diatomite, 1-2 parts of ferrocene, 0.7-0.9 part of poly-4-methyl-1-pentene, 0.3-0.5 part of magnesium oxide, 0.1-0.3 part of alumina, 5-7 parts of nanometer clay, 1.4-1.6 parts of glycerol triacetate, 1.7-2.3 parts of chlorinated paraffin, 3-5 parts of calcium stearate, 1-3 parts of methyl trimethoxy silane and 1.8-2.2 parts of modified wood ash. The invention mainly adopts nylon PA66 supplemented by low density polyethylene and homogeneous ethylene / alpha-olefin copolymer; and various accessories and additives are subjected to mixing and extrusion, blown film sizing and cutting to prepare the capacitor film. The preparation method is simple; and diatomite, nanometer clay and modified wood ash are added into the raw materials at the same time to enhance barrier property and air tightness of the film; besides, the capacitor film has characteristics of good pressure resistance, impact resistance, high heat sealing strength, and good heat sealing performance.

Description

A kind of with nylon PA66 capacitor film that is matrix and preparation method thereof
Technical field
The present invention relates to a kind of capacitor film material, be specifically related to a kind of with nylon PA66 capacitor film that is matrix and preparation method thereof.
Background technology
Film capacitor works as electrode with tinsel, by itself and poly-ethyl ester, and polypropylene, the plastics film such as polystyrene or polycarbonate, after the overlap of two ends, is wound into the electrical condenser of cylindric structure; In the middle of all plastics film electric capacity, the characteristic of polypropylene (PP) electric capacity and polystyrene (PS) electric capacity is the most remarkable, certainly the price of these two kinds of electrical condensers is also higher, the film quality of electrical condenser directly affects work-ing life and the product performance of electrical condenser, the demand of capacitor film is large, kind is many, the film of single raw material production is adopted to be difficult to adapt to the requirement in market, but often kind of raw material has its weak point, so the film produced is difficult to the demand meeting various situation.
Summary of the invention
The object of the present invention is to provide a kind of with nylon PA66 capacitor film that is matrix and preparation method thereof, the present invention adopts nylon PA66 to be main, Low Density Polyethylene and homogeneous ethylene/alpha olefin polymer are auxiliary, multiple auxiliary materials additive jointly mix extrude, blown film sizing and the obtained capacitor film of cutting, preparation method is simple, with the addition of diatomite, nanoclay and modification tree ash in the feed simultaneously, enhance barrier and the resistance to air loss of film, there is good resistance to pressure and shock-resistance, there is the feature that heat seal strength is high, heat sealability is good simultaneously.
The present invention adopts following technical scheme to achieve these goals:
With the capacitor film that nylon PA66 is matrix, the weight part of its constitutive material is: nylon PA66 55-65, LDPE Low Density Polyethylene 20-25, homogeneous ethylene/alpha olefin polymer 13-16, homo-polypropylene 10-15, epoxy Toenol 1140 3-5, polyvinyl alcohol 2-3, aluminium hydroxide 1-2, polyisobutene 1-2, diatomite 8-12, ferrocene 1-2, poly-4-methyl-1-pentene 0.7-0.9, magnesium oxide 0.3-0.5, aluminum oxide 0.1-0.3, nanoclay 5-7, Vanay 1.4-1.6, clorafin 1.7-2.3, calcium stearate 3-5, methyltrimethoxy silane 1-3 and modification tree ash 1.8-2.2.
With the capacitor film that nylon PA66 is matrix, the weight part of its constitutive material is: nylon PA66 60, LDPE Low Density Polyethylene 22, homogeneous ethylene/alpha olefin polymer 15, homo-polypropylene 12, epoxy Toenol 1140 4, polyvinyl alcohol 2.5, aluminium hydroxide 1.5, polyisobutene 1.5, diatomite 10, ferrocene 1.5, poly-4-methyl-1-pentene 0.8, magnesium oxide 0.4, aluminum oxide 0.2, nanoclay 6, Vanay 1.5, clorafin 2, calcium stearate 4, methyltrimethoxy silane 2 and modification tree ash 2.
The preparation method of the capacitor film being matrix with nylon PA66, comprises the following steps:
(1), by the weight part of constitutive material take diatomite, first by diatomite 20-25% hydrogen peroxide dipping 3-4 hour, roasting 3-4 hour at 400-450 DEG C, be ground into 400-45 order powder;
(2), by the weight part of constitutive material, epoxy Toenol 1140, polyvinyl alcohol are added in mixer, be warming up to 80-85 DEG C, add polyisobutene, aluminium hydroxide, ferrocene stirring again after 10-15 minute, add the diatomite after step (1) process again, stir and be heated to 160-170 DEG C, finally add homo-polypropylene and stir 20-30 minute, obtain modification homo-polypropylene;
(3), by the weight part of constitutive material take other constitutive materials, the modification homo-polypropylene after then processing with step (2) mixes and stirs; Feeding extrusion machine fused mass is extruded, and melt temperature is 165-185 DEG C; Carry out the sizing of die head blown film, die head temperature raises gradually from bottom to top, and its scope control is at 175-195 DEG C; Then draw cutting, last rolling obtains.
The preparation method of described modification tree ash adds the Silane coupling agent KH550 of 1-2%, 0.2-0.3% sodium laurylsulfate and 1-2% aluminium hydroxide in tree ash, and after high-speed stirring 1-2 hour, grinding obtains.
The melting index of described homogeneous ethylene/alpha olefin polymer is between 2.0-5.0g/10min, and density is 0.89-0.92 g/cm 3between, the melting index of described LDPE Low Density Polyethylene is 1.85-1.93g/10min, density 0.915-0.930g/cm 2.

The Performance Detection of the capacitor film that above-described embodiment 1 is obtained is as follows:
MFR (g/10min): 31; Tensile strength (Mpa): 40; Heat seal strength: 11.2; Flexural strength (Mpa): 55.3; Modulus in flexure (Mpa): 2327; Frictional coefficient: 0.175; Percent thermal shrinkage (%): 0.95-1.1; Glossiness (%): 82-85.
